Results for Leaves

Definitions of Leaves:

part of speech: noun

pl. of Leaf.

part of speech: noun plural

of Leaf

part of speech: verb

To unfold or produce leaves.

part of speech: plural

See leaf.

part of speech: plural

The thin, broad, and somewhat oval part of a plant; anything resembling a leaf in thinness; part of a book.

alphabet filter

Word of the day


The iron bars which support the ends of the logs in a wood- fire, or in which a spit turns. ...

Popular definitions